Facts and Events
Name[1][2][3][4] Esther Niver
Gender Female
Birth[1][2][3][4] 19 Apr 1856 Schodack, Rensselaer, New York
Alt Birth? 19 Apr 1856 Clay, Onondaga, New York
Baptism[4] 3 Oct 1856 Schodack Landing, New York
Residence[1] 1860 Stuyvesant, Columbia, New York
Residence[3][5] 1870 North Greenbush, Rensselaer, New York
Death[2] 17 Jul 1872 North Greenbush, Rensselaer, New York
Burial[2] Valatie, New York
